Doctors Without Borders (MSF) has expressed concern about the heavy bombing in southern Gaza, warning that vital medical services have collapsed at Nasser Hospital, the largest functioning healthcare facility in the enclave. MSF said in a statement on Friday that it deplores a situation in which “people have been left with no options.”
